Default Turboing the 06 civics

Seeing how the exhaust manifold is part of the head & limited room, i wonder how hard is it going to turbocharge the civics or is it even possible at all.

There was a few at SEMA that were turbo'd. From under car, there is A LOT of room for blow dryers. Just looks very deceiving from looking at the top.

I think he may mean the EX and lower models. Looks like someone will make a cast adapter plate and find some way to modify the MAF/MAP system to read boost then it should be like any other turbo setup.
